From f86c26878a098e3b64d12702e171b965bb059bf3 Mon Sep 17 00:00:00 2001 From: Conner Fromknecht Date: Wed, 18 Nov 2020 15:28:39 -0800 Subject: [PATCH] lntest/timeouts: fix darwin+kvdb_etcd build Currently trying to run etcd tests on darwin will cause the timeouts to improperly select timeouts_darwin.go which are stricter than timeouts_etcd.go. We fix this by always defaulting to timeouts_etcd.go no matter the platform, and only falling back to timeouts_darwin.go if the kvdb_etcd tag is not present. --- lntest/timeouts_darwin.go | 2 +- lntest/timeouts_etcd.go |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/lntest/timeouts_darwin.go b/lntest/timeouts_darwin.go index be66b67b..114f408c 100644 --- a/lntest/timeouts_darwin.go +++ b/lntest/timeouts_darwin.go @@ -1,4 +1,4 @@ -// +build darwin +// +build darwin,!kvdb_etcd package lntest diff --git a/lntest/timeouts_etcd.go b/lntest/timeouts_etcd.go index 3cbf1cbc..b4e0825f 100644 --- a/lntest/timeouts_etcd.go +++ b/lntest/timeouts_etcd.go @@ -1,4 +1,4 @@ -// +build !darwin,kvdb_etcd +// +build kvdb_etcd package lntest